RESIDENT ENGINEER

Summit is seeking a Resident Engineer to work on the Monroe Bypass project in Division 10.  

RESPONSIBILITIES: 

  • Interpret professional engineering, techniques, practices and procedures
  • Interpret local, state and federal rules/regulations governing the area of work
  • Develop strategies to improve quality of service, performance, and budgetary/operational efficiency
  • Review and approve work often regarding more complex or unique issues. May have approval authority
  • Manage complex work situations and anticipate potentially problematic situations and recommend solutions
  • Implement response to a situation based on interpretation of local, state and federal rules/regulations and standards
  • Apply innovative solutions and/or engineering designs where appropriate
  • Lead and direct the development and implementation of new rules, policies and/or procedures.  May require ability to participate in the development and implementation of vision and mission statements
  • Communicate major and/or complex situations and actions, internal and external to the organization
  • Serve as a technical resource in developing response to the media
  • Review and approve more complex written reports and unique issues and ensures effective articulation of written conclusions
  • Ensure that rules and regulations are interpreted correctly, internal and external to the organization
  • Manage staff, including delegate and assign work, evaluate performance and handle employee relation issues and disciplinary actions
  • Manage the competencies of total staff and seek sources and opportunities for employee training and growth.
  • Involve employees in strategic planning and implementation and in the development of policies and procedures in the area of assignment

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Bachelor's degree in Civil Engineering and 10 years of related engineering experience or an equivalent combination of      education and experience
  • PE license, preferred
  • Comprehensive knowledge of NCDOT policies and procedures preferred. 
  • Prior management or supervisory experience
  • Professional presentation skills and above average verbal and written communication skills
  • Excellent organization and time management skills
  • Effective collaboration skills
  • Proactive and innovative problem resolution skills
